Underoath Breaking Up; ‘Anthology’ Release Date & Tracklist Set

by | Oct 2, 2012

After 15 years, Underoath have announced that they will disband.

“It’s sad to say that we feel like it’s time to close this chapter, but we have never seen things more clearly,” says vocalist Spencer Chamberlain. “These have been the best years of my entire life, and I owe that to every single person who ever supported this band along the way. This wasn’t a quick decision by any means. It’s just time for us to move on.”

Chamberlain appeared on Ryan’s Rock Show in January 2011, where he discussed the band’s tipping point and offered opinions on the music industry.

The band will release a retrospective collection, Anthology 1999-2013, on November 6th on Solid State Records. A farewell tour is in the works for 2013.
